The Centers for Disease Control and … Webb21 nov. 2024 · Extended wear contacts do come with risks, especially if you wear them overnight. Bacteria can build up in the space between the contact and your eye, and that can lead to infections your doctor might struggle to treat. In the past, extended wear lenses were made exclusively for people with uncomplicated vision issues.
